‘Sweetest’ Shelter Cat Who Holds Hands With Volunteers Finds Forever Home

A shelter cat who went viral for his heart-melting way of reaching out to hold volunteers’ hands has finally found his forever home.

Dwight, a 4-year-old orange tabby, became an internet sensation when a video capturing his affectionate gestures racked up more than 301,900 likes and over 2.4 million views.

His endearing paw-reaching habit quickly captured the attention of animal lovers across the globe.

Lisa Cech (@lisacech), 51, a dedicated volunteer from Plattsburgh, New York, shared her experience with Newsweek. “He was left behind by his previous owners, along with a few others,” she said, adding how Dwight was rescued by Animal Rescue and Welfare Services in upstate New York.

Cech has been fostering kittens through the organization for over two-and-a-half years, and assists the shelter with administering medications.

“I’ve been going twice a day for almost three weeks. Dwight greets me every time by reaching out his paw as soon as he hears me coming,” Cech added. It shows the special bond she developed with the cat during his time at the shelter.

Cech described the 4-year-old as: “One of the sweetest big kitties at the shelter.”

Thanks to his newfound fame, Dwight has now secured a forever home after spending 65 days at the shelter. His new family from New Hampshire is making a five-hour journey to welcome their pet.

“He just loves people and gets along well with cats. Since this video, so many people from around the world have fallen in love with him and have reached out to adopt him,” Cech said.

Cats tend to use their paws to communicate a range of emotions and needs. Reaching out with them can be a way for felines to seek attention or express affection.

This behavior can also signal that they are feeling playful, or, in some cases, it may indicate they are trying to show comfort or care. Cats may use their paws to connect with their humans when they sense their owner is sad or upset, as pawing can be a way for them to engage or seek reassurance.

Additionally, some felines will reach out when they are in pain or discomfort, using the gesture to express vulnerability. Dwight’s paw-reaching behavior was likely his way of seeking connection and care from the volunteers.

Viewers were left teary-eyed by Dwight’s sweet habit, and many celebrated the news of his adoption.

“Can confirm that I had an orange boy be my best friend for 21 years, I highly recommend them to everyone,” posted Michelle.

“They don’t belong in cages, they belong in arms and in homes,” shared Coco Baker.

Another cat lover wrote: “My cat did this at the shelter and didn’t give up getting my attention. Eleven years later, she is still a part of my family.”

Cech concluded with a hopeful message: “The shelter is completely full. Wouldn’t it be wonderful if all of the people interested in Dwight could also fall in love with one of the other kitties? They could adopt more of these kitties out.”
